This week on Te Pae your community listening perch (12-2pm, 6-8pm 88.2FM) Mark Amery and Andy McKay talk Mountain Biking in Kapiti in the second hour with Steve Lewis from the Kapiti Mountain Biking Club and local rider John Cruickshanks, and Paekakariki Painters in the first hour with brilliant holders of the brush Harriet Bright and Elspeth Shannon (they show together at the NZ Portrait Gallery from November 6). We catch up on the new season for the Paekakariki Tennis Club (its cheap and fun for the whole family people!) with Kim Leavesley after Community Notices at 1/7pm, and finish off with a reading from Michael O’Leary from his railway poems, being published this weekend.

Te Pae is brought to you with the support of the Beach Road Deli. 12-2pm and 6-8pm daily. Next week we have a new Spring schedule that sees Te Pae drop from a two-hour programme to one-hour to allow other community goodness in.
